I'm sure this has happened 1000x before, but I just wanted to share.
I have a client that I dropship for. He's been doing the stealth thing a little but and it seems like he sold a little too aggressively to start.
He waited a few weeks before making a payment. When he finally did, a few days later his account gets limited AND Paypal freezes my $950 in total payments. The email I received actually said Paypal was conducting an investigation to "protect me"... it was not initiated by the sender.
Anyways, I added to the dispute that I offered a service, and he also put the same. After that, Paypal does the usual "we are gathering information for this investigation...". 2 weeks go by and still nothing. Finally today, they returned all the money to him and kept his account limited with the usual list of ridiculous requirements.
Sure enough, I had a feeling about this one. I login to my Paypal and they charged me a $25 "reversal" fee for the whole ordeal and send me an email stating my account is in the negatives, here's a few ways to load funds...
